- In 2006, I had the pleasure of recording a series of interviews with Indianapolis magic legend Harry Riser. I thought that many magicians would be interested in Harry's incredible stories of his life in magic and his friendships with Dai Vernon, Charlie Miller, Ed Marlo, Slydini, Alex Elmsley, and many others. So, I've posted them here for all to enjoy.

My mother, Cardini's daughter, has a number of additional stories she has told me about this production, from the rehearsals, to the live music, this burn accident, some of the other performers who were on this production that stayed at their NYC home, and more. I really should sit with her and get it recorded.
FYI, his regular performance was 15 minutes, this TV act was 9 and he was not happy about how the producers had him cut it down.
I wish the producers had let him do his full 15 minute act, so it was recorded for posterity. However, I'm thankful we have those 9 minutes of Cardini's artistry preserved . It is doubly amazing to me to watch him with the knowledge that he was performing with his fingers burned from the rehearsal just a few hours previous. What a pro !
